Malabaree
Unit 2 Section A3, 314- 318 Selbourne Rd, Luton LU4 8NU
+447482004246
Contacts
Unit 2 Section A3, 314- 318 Selbourne Rd, Luton LU4 8NU
Description
Features
- Takeaway
- Delivery
- Dine-in
- Casual
- Kerbside pickup
- No-contact delivery
- Dinner
- Catering
Map
Similar companies
Takeaway
Perfect Cafe & Shake
598 Bloxwich Rd, Leamore, Walsall WS3 2XE
+441922494298
Takeaway
Tuckers
100 St George's Rd, Kemptown, Brighton BN2 1EA
01273692452
Takeaway
American Hut
129 New Rd, Rubery, Birmingham B45 9JR
01214579996
Takeaway
KFC Finchley - Ballards Lane
89A Ballards Ln, London N3 1XY
02083464933